Output 675c08849c84beb7578054900ef64fffe89ec2096b8f27a2e7519681c2399134:70

value
224287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e80a72fff9e8aafce01d86f7df9550880d21a81 OP_EQUAL
address
35vu8LhLk2wunjBtuacpNvV82vsU3PcEhP
transaction
675c08849c84beb7578054900ef64fffe89ec2096b8f27a2e7519681c2399134
confirmations
197658
spent
true